#!/usr/bin/env python3
# © 2021-2025 TechnoLibre (http://www.technolibre.ca)
# License AGPL-3.0 or later (http://www.gnu.org/licenses/agpl)
import git
from agithub.GitHub import GitHub
from colorama import Fore, Style
from git import Repo
from giturlparse import parse
from retrying import retry
def get_pull_request_repo(
upstream_url: str,
github_token: str,
organization_name: str = "",
) -> list | bool:
"""
Get pull requests for a repo.
:param upstream_url: URL of the upstream repo
:param github_token: GitHub API token
:param organization_name: optional organization name
:return: List of PRs if success, else False
"""
gh = GitHub(token=github_token)
parsed_url = parse(upstream_url)
status, user = gh.user.get()
user_name = (
user["login"] if not organization_name else organization_name
)
status, lst_pull = (
gh.repos[user_name][parsed_url.repo].pulls.get()
)
if type(lst_pull) is dict:
print(
f"For url {upstream_url},"
f" got {lst_pull.get('message')}"
)
return False
else:
for pull in lst_pull:
print(pull.get("html_url"))
return lst_pull
def fork_repo(
upstream_url: str,
github_token: str,
organization_name: str = "",
) -> None:
gh = GitHub(token=github_token)
parsed_url = parse(upstream_url)
status, user = gh.user.get()
user_name = (
user["login"] if not organization_name else organization_name
)
status, forked_repo = (
gh.repos[user_name][parsed_url.repo].get()
)
if status == 404:
status, upstream_repo = (
gh.repos[parsed_url.owner][parsed_url.repo].get()
)
if status == 404:
print("Unable to find repo %s" % upstream_url)
exit(1)
args = {}
if organization_name:
args["organization"] = organization_name
status, forked_repo = (
gh.repos[parsed_url.owner][parsed_url.repo]
.forks.post(**args)
)
if status == 404:
print(
f"{Fore.RED}Error{Style.RESET_ALL} when forking"
f" repo {forked_repo}"
)
exit(1)
else:
try:
print(
"Forked %s to %s"
% (upstream_url, forked_repo["html_url"])
)
except Exception as e:
print(e)
print(forked_repo)
print(upstream_url)
elif status == 202:
print(
"Forked repo %s already exists"
% forked_repo["full_name"]
)
elif status != 200:
print(
"Status not supported: %s - %s"
% (status, forked_repo)
)
exit(1)
